A particle leaves the origin with an initial velocity `vecu = 3hati m/s` and a constant acceleration `veca = (-hati- 0.5hatj) m/s^2`. Its velocity `vecv` and position vector `vecr` when it reaches its maximum x-coordinate are

A

`vecv = -2hatj`

B

`vecv = -1.5 hatj m/s`

C

`vecr = (4.5 hati-2.25 hatj)m`

D

`vecr = (3hati-2hatj)m`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B, C
